Ways to Sleep Well When This Condition Strikes
Experiencing occasional difficulty sleeping can be incredibly exhausting . While seeking a doctor is sometimes advisable, there are numerous steps you can take immediately to foster deeper sleep. Start by maintaining a calming bedtime regimen, such as a comfortable bath or reading a podcast . Avoid stimulants and beverages close to sleep . Make sure your sleeping area is dim and appropriately-temperatured . Consider employing relaxation exercises like deep breathing . Finally, if you can't slumber within 45 minutes , get out of bed and participate in a calm activity until you start to tired.
- Establish a relaxing bedtime routine .
- Avoid caffeine and beverages.
- Make sure a dim and cool room.
- Try relaxation methods.
- If unable fall asleep , get out of your sleeping space .

Conquering Insomnia: Natural Remedies and Medical Options
Dealing with chronic sleeplessness can be incredibly frustrating, but solutions are obtainable. Many individuals find improvement with alternative approaches, such as establishing a soothing bedtime ritual, avoiding screen time before sleep, and incorporating relaxation practices like deep breathing. However, when these methods aren't sufficient, discussing professional assistance from a healthcare provider is important. Medical options might consist of sleep drugs or managing root health problems that lead insomnia. A customized approach is often best for achieving quality rest.

The Truth About Insomnia Pills: What You Need to Know
Many people experience with insomnia , and the promise of sleep pills can be appealing . However, it's important to understand the reality about these remedies. While they might provide temporary improvement , insomnia pills often come with possible drawbacks. They can be addictive , result in reliance , and have undesirable consequences . Furthermore, they rarely treat the root reasons of your sleep problems . It's highly suggested to explore non-medication approaches, such as cognitive behavioral therapy , habits , and enhancing your sleep routine before resorting to medication.
